ANTOINE AUBIN BLAKE AND MORTIMER Eight Hours in Berlin (T.29), Blake Et Mortimer 2022 Cover design. Signed. Graphite and colored pencil on paper 40.5 × 29.2 cm (15.94 × 11.5 in.) On this sketch sheet for Huit Heures à Berlin, there are seven box studies for page 27, two of which were eventually replaced in the final version. I had chosen the Moskau café for the rendezvous scene between Blake and Mendoza, before realizing that in June 1963, it was still under construction. I couldn't abandon it, however: it was the perfect architectural emblem of East Berlin in the '60s! Concerned about the album cover, long before Dargaud asked me to do it, I proposed this first project. We'll remember the idea of a scene showing Blake and Mortimer trapped near the Wall. But, unfortunately, not the red title, drawn in a typeface reminiscent of 60s spy novel collections. It's the sky that will turn red. Antoine Aubin
